Traffic moving again after I-75 pile up

Print
Updated: Mon 8:04 PM, Sep 03, 2012

ROCKCASTLE COUNTY, Ky. (WKYT) - Everything is getting cleaned up after traffic was halted after a multiple wrecks on I-75, near mile marker 55, in Rockcastle County.

Both Northbound lanes are back open. There were five accidents in all after a chain reaction from a personal vehicle against a commercial vehicle.

12 vehicles total were involved. One person was flown out from the scene due to injuries, and a couple of children were taken to the hospital.
